Hiawatha District, Greater Finger Lakes Council, Scouting America Covering most of Broome and all of Tioga counties, the Hiawatha District is home to over 30 active scouting units.

This digital Scouting community is governed by the Scout Oath and Scout Law. We will delete any comment that we believe does not reflect the Scout Oath and Scout Law. This includes comments that use inappropriate language or are potentially libelous or injurious to the privacy of an individual or group. Users posting these comments will be banned from commenting on this site. Off-topic comments as well as those promoting unapproved products and services will also be removed.

This was a busy weekend for Hiawatha units! Endwell Cub Scout Pack 209 had their crossing over, and numerous scouts enjoyed a day at the ballpark watching the Rumble Ponies. Scouts BSA Girls Troop 416 Endwell, NY took a trip to Niagara Falls, and Endicott Troop 201 went on a backpacking trip. Help design the first Greater Finger Lakes Council shoulder patch!

We are launching a CSP Design Contest and inviting Scouts, volunteers, families, and alumni to submit ideas for the new council shoulder patch.

Your design can celebrate the Finger Lakes, our camps, our communities, outdoor adventure, Scouting values, or anything that represents the spirit of our new council.

Hand-drawn sketches, digital designs, polished artwork, and simple concepts are all welcome. The final selected design may be professionally refined for patch production.
